Transaction 6d333595a21e90df9acedfdb7131793d64dd56faf79e42258122b528a61abc3e
1 Input
1 Output
-
6d333595a21e90df9acedfdb7131793d64dd56faf79e42258122b528a61abc3e:0
- value
- 4376843
- script pubkey
- OP_0 OP_PUSHBYTES_20 82a73426c647e2bff797e60f10cbbeb8c95541cc
- address
- bc1qs2nngfkxgl3tlauhuc83pja7hry42swv2cdcnf